WebCFL Rule Differences. In comparing Canadian football to American football, let’s take a look at the CFL vs NFL. An American football team has 11 players while CFL teams have 12. The field for Canadian football is a bit longer than American fields. Comparatively, this league’s field is 110 x 65 yards and an NFL field is 100 x 53 1/3 yards. The dimensions between an NFL and CFL field differ. The playing surface in Canada is longer and wider than that of the ones in the United States. An NFL field is 100 x 53 1/3 yards, with the midfield line slated at the 50-yard line. However, a CFL field is 110 x 65 yards with the midfield line at 55 yards. The Canadian Football League (CFL) is the highest level of professional football in Canada. The league was founded in 1958 as a successor to the interprovincial Rugby Football Union (IRFU), which was founded in 1907.

The first documented football match was a practice game played on November 9, 1861, at University College, University of Toronto (approximately 400 yards or 370 metres west of Queen's Park). One of the participants in the game involving University of Toronto students was Sir William Mulock, later chancellor of the school.
